Level 2 Diploma in Professional Food and Beverage Service (Adult Course)

This course is suitable for students aged 19 and over.

This exciting course takes place in our fast-paced and award-winning restaurant, Colours, where you'll be working alongside experienced professionals in the industry.

You will learn how to serve food and beverages to the highest possible standard including silver service, table service and customer service, alongside developing your menu and beverage product knowledge.

When will I start the course and how long will it take?

The course will start in September and will take one year to complete.

This course will take place at our Town Centre Campus, Water Street, St Helens, WA10 1PP.

What will I study?

During this course, you will cover the following units:

  • Food safety in catering
  • Investigating the catering and hospitality industry
  • Health and safety in catering and hospitality
  • Applying workplace skills
  • Principles of customer service in hospitality, leisure and travel and tourism
  • Legislation in food and beverage service
  • Menu knowledge and design
  • Principles of beverage product knowledge
  • Service of hot beverages
  • Food and beverage service skills
  • Handling payments and maintaining the payment point

How is it assessed?

You will be assessed by assignments, observations of preparing, and serving food and short tests.

Do I need any previous qualifications to start this course?

You should have four GCSEs at grade 3 or above, including English or maths.

What are the course fees?

The total cost of this course is £994. You may be eligible for funding depending on your personal circumstances and subject to a fee assessment during the enrolment process. For further details, please visit our financial support pages.

What can I go on to do once I have completed this course?

Upon successful completion of this course, you'll have gained the neccessary skills and knowledge to launch your career in the industry.
